What New Hampshire Employers Look For
The qualifications that appear most often in associate director clinical data management jobs across New Hampshire.
- Bachelor's or advanced degree in life sciences, statistics, or a related field
- Minimum seven to ten years of clinical data management experience in pharma or biotech
- Hands-on experience with EDC systems such as Medidata Rave, Oracle InForm, or Veeva Vault
- Proficiency in CDISC standards including CDASH, SDTM, and ADaM
- Demonstrated experience leading and mentoring clinical data management teams
- Knowledge of ICH E6 Good Clinical Practice guidelines and 21 CFR Part 11 compliance
